Asheville’s parks and community centers offer no shortage of activities to keep summers colorful, but sometimes Asheville Parks & Recreation (APR) program experts literally make the community more colorful. That is what led Grove Street Community Center Manager Shateisha Bowden to create Get Your Dye On, a tie-dye extravaganza for all ages taking place throughout the summer.
“Expect a great day outside with music and community,” says Shateisha. “This program is a great way to unleash your creativity and create a piece of clothing you can be proud to wear around town. By the end of the program, we hope every participant feels like they tried their best and have a unique piece of clothing, tote bag, or other item.”
What to Expect at Get Your Dye On
Even those with past tie dye experience should prepare to be surprised. Shateisha notes that one of the most exciting aspects of the program is discovering just how many different techniques exist. “There have been a lot of different creations that have caught us by surprise and taught us something along the way,” she says. “It is always very exciting to see the satisfaction participants get from their finished products.”
Building on the success of past APR events, Shateisha has fine-tuned this year’s program to make it the best yet. “Knowing that it has always been so much fun in the past makes it incredibly rewarding,” she adds. “We have learned a lot from previous tie-dye events, so we have a good understanding of how to help you make a piece you will love!”
Participants are also encouraged to think outside the traditional white t-shirt. Reflecting on a favorite memory from a past session, Shateisha recalls, “There was a participant last year who did an entire dress suit in tie-dye which was really cool to see. This year we are challenging people to get creative with the items they bring, whether that be a funny hat, white socks with a design, or even baby onesies.”
Details for Get Your Dye On
- Dates: June 11, July 30, and August 20
- Time: 2-4pm
- Place: Grove Street Community Center on 36 Grove Street
- Ages: All ages (kids must be accompanied by an adult)
- Cost: Free, bring two items to tie dye
